标题 | 《实战HADOOP》课程教学改革与探索 |
范文 | 王科 摘要:《实战HADOOP》课程从Hadoop的缘起开始,由浅入深,结合理论和实践,全方位地介绍Hadoop这一高性能处理海量数据集的理想工具。课程强调动手、强调实战,系统地讲授Hadoop的核心技术和扩展技术,包括:HDFS、MapReduce、HBase、Hive、flume、kafka和ZooKeeper等。该文分析提出在课程相关的教学设计与实施方案进行研究和探索。 关键词:hadoop教学;教学改革;spark;教学任务设计 中图分类号:TP319? ? ? ? 文献标识码:A 文章编号:1009-3044(2020)16-0147-02 1 引言 随着互联网普及和移动互联网的突飞猛进,人们已然进入信息爆炸时代,人们已不再为如何获取信息而苦恼,但如何对已获取的信息进行有效处理,即在现有数据资源上进行“数据深加工”,进一步从中挖掘出有价值的内容却困扰着无数人。在此背景下,数据科学人才也顺势成为当今社会最受欢迎的群体之一,而HADOOP作为应用最为普遍[1]。 我校于2012年在网络工程专业下设了“大数据与云计算方向”,2014年在“信息管理与信息系统”专业下设了“大数据与商务智能”方向,于2018年申报了数据科学与大数据技术专业,随着专业的开设,《实战HADOOP》也成了大三学生一门重点课程,学分为6个学分。本文将对《实战HADOOP》这门课程相关的教学设计与实施方案进行研究和探索。 2 面向就业的课程内容设计 本课程的前导课程包括:《专业综合实战1》《JAVA语言基础》。 本课程的后序课程包括:《大数据应用》《spark》《专业综合实践2》。 其中《专业综合实战1》是完成HADOOP环境自动化搭建,即:通过Linux的学习,参照HADOOP环境搭建,完成一键式搭建HADOOP的安装程序制作,该程序为后续环境出问题后提供极大的保障,在安装程序制作过程中学生能提前接触了解HADOOP的框架结构。 《专业综合实战2》是将之前学习的《实战HADOOP》《spark》《服务器后台开发》通过一个实际的大数据处理项目串起来,最终完成从数据采集、预处理、存储、分析挖掘、可视化的全流程实践。 3 教学方法与教学手段 3.1 教学方法 问题导向法:该方法主要向学生抛出相关问题,引导学生对该问题的思考和解决,能够增强学生解决实际问题的能力。 项目驱动法:该方法主要是通过项目来驱动教学,给学生布置一个具体的小型项目让学生分组完成,通过项目将所学知识融会贯通,增强学生的应用实践能力[2]. 以赛促学法:该方法主要在教学班级内的各小组展开,旨在通过该方法在教学班级内营造你追我赶的学习竞赛氛围,让学生通过小组比拼学习其他小组及同学的长处,对自己进行合理的定位,反思自己及本组的不足,明确今后努力改善的方向。 3.2教学手段 讨论课:旨在通过讨论课在教学班级内部营造浓厚的学习讨论氛围,让学生争相发言、踊跃讨论,敢于提出自己的问题或者疑惑,与其他同学、教师一起进行知识探讨。在课程中,将针对部分教学难点极有可能存在理解误区的知识引入讨论环节,强化学生对该知识点的深入理解和巩固。 课前测验:该教学手段旨在让学生对于上课所学内容及时复习巩固,消化所学知识。在课程中每次上课前十五分钟进行课前测驗,了解学生对于上次所学内容的掌握程度,便于教师对教学实际效果的评估。 4 结语 文章阐述了数据科学与大数据技术专业中《实战HADOOP》课程的重要性,以及该课程对应的前导课程、后续课程。给出了教学过程中环境搭建问题的解决方案,详细说明了Hadoop课程具体的实施方案、教学任务设计,完善了本专业的教学体系。 参考文献: [1] 曾翰颖.慕课时代下重构计算机基础教育[J].计算机教育,2015(3):98-101. [2] 梁洁.《高职计算机应用基础》微课的混合学习模式与应用研究[D].广州:华南师范大学,2015. [3] 鲍爱华,陈卫卫.云计算课程内容体系的建设与实践[J].计算机工程与科学,2014,36(A2):66. [4] 陈玺.Hadoop 生态体系安全框架综述[J].信息安全研究,2016,2(8):88-89. 【通联编辑:朱宝贵】 |
随便看 |
|
科学优质学术资源、百科知识分享平台,免费提供知识科普、生活经验分享、中外学术论文、各类范文、学术文献、教学资料、学术期刊、会议、报纸、杂志、工具书等各类资源检索、在线阅读和软件app下载服务。